Please join the Alzheimer's Association and the CU Alzheimer's & Cognition Center for a program on the role that family history and genetics play in dementia. Experts will include Marrisa Lafreniere, MS, CGC (Certified Genetic Counselor), Dr. Emily Forbes, DO, and Dr. Tara Carlisle, MD. They will explore how family history and genetics influence risk of developing dementia and the role that these are playing in advancements in diagnostics, treatment, and care.
